| Abstract: |
The concrete roofs turn the urban environment into a thermal, urban island affecting therefore the environmental condition of a city and/or an urban area. By the term green roof, we refer to a planted roof. Selected herbal species planted on roofs of modern constructions are exposed plant surfaces and affect microclimatic conditions of the surrounding area.
